Gamasutra has posted a list of all the Wii and DS games that Nintendo has sold over a million copies of. To be quite honest, I’m a little surprised there aren’t more titles, considering how popular both systems are.
I don’t want to take anything away from the numbers as Nintendo is obviously doing quite well at outselling the competition. I’m just a little surprised there aren’t more than 6 Wii titles on the list, when the console is so popular many people can’t even find one to purchase.
Maybe that in itself has something to do with it. If you can’t find the console, there isn’t much reason to purchase the games.
Anyhow, the lists are as follows:
Nintendo DS
Nintendogs: 15,770,000
Pokemon Diamond/Pearl: 12,170,000
New Super Mario Bros.: 11,150,000
Brain Age: 9,660,000
Mario Kart DS: 8,530,000
Brain Age 2: 7,530,000
Legend Of Zelda: Phantom Hourglass: 1,350,000
Pokemon Mystery Dungeon: 1,290,000
Nintendo Wii
Wii Sports: 11,860,000 (including hardware bundles)
Wii Play w/Wii Remote: 6,320,000
Mario Party 8: 2,890,000
Super Paper Mario: 1,740,000
Big Brain Academy: Wii Degree: 1,380,000
Mario Strikers Charged: 1,330,000
